As an aside, with the availability of mingw and cygwin, I wonder if the
ntemacs port couldn't be configured by the usual congigure script in the
base source directory as it would on any other unix system, or is this
something to do with keeping compatibility with MSVC ?


There is now a cygwin version of Emacs.  It's somewhat crippled in that it only works for X or tty.  But it does build from configure.   Last I heard the author was still working with his employer to get the copyright assignment papers approved, so none of the code's in CVS yet.  But you can download the patches with cygwin setup.  I believe the patches are against the 21.2 release.
